Output 8350a94043106de7fb464d5c4dbc81c83e5901094f5d57fb6eb63fa7e1cd2bb9:0

value
3438392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f4955e527c15bba29d0f829b6bc6a957185763 OP_EQUAL
address
3PHvPmoFfxhpzs9TLjzFqj4kmD4Fdsuhys
transaction
8350a94043106de7fb464d5c4dbc81c83e5901094f5d57fb6eb63fa7e1cd2bb9
spent
true